Goals:
o Students will
understand the
definition of a vice
o Students will learn
vocabulary for the unit
o Students will start
reading Dope Sick by
Walter Dean Myers
Standards:
o 9-12.RT.2
o 9-12.WT.10
o HW.1.7
Objectives:
o Students will be able to
explain what a vice is
o Students will be able to
identity vices
o Students will be able to
understand that vices
are present in pop
culture
Materials:
o Computer
o This is Us-season 1
episode 2 opening clip
about vices
o Dope Sick book or
copied pages of chapter
1-3
o Word Wall bulletin
board
o Words & definition for
Word Wall
Anticipatory Set:
o Opening Clip of This is
Us episode 2Explaining what a vice
is
o https://www.youtube.co
m/watch?
v=DnSgMRZMvJA
o 7:00-7:30 or 9 minutes
& 36:00-38:30
Purpose:
o For students to
understand what a vice
is and that everyone has
a vice, but it may look
differently. Introduce
the unit and what to
expect from it and set
up a safe and vulnerable
atmosphere for the
lesson.

Body:
o
As a whole class we
will discuss vices and
what we learned about
yesterday
o Different comic strips
will be displayed
around the room and
students will be able to
walk around and read
them. They will also
record what vice is
present and a thought
about the comic
o Anticipatory Guide:
for Virtues into Vice
article
o Complete Choice
Board on the Virtue to
Vices article
o Read parts of Dope
Sick and discuss the
vices and write down
on the board why the
different people had
those vices
Activities:
o Comic Strip activity
o Anticipatory Guide:
Virtues into Vices
o Choice Board:
o Read sections from
Dope Sick: page 6364,77-86,121, &159162
